The most common NSAIDs available OTC include: Aspirin Ibuprofen Naproxen If OTC NSAIDs don't help, there are also some prescription-strength NSAIDs your doctor can try, including: Celecoxib (Celebrex) Diclofenac (Voltaren) Fenoprofen (Nalfon) Indomethacin (Indocin) Ketorolac (Toradol) In general, don't take NSAIDs continuously for more than 10 days for pain unless your doctor says it's okay
